Solution for 5(x+0.4)=2x+x+14 equation:


Simplifying
5(x + 0.4) = 2x + x + 14

Reorder the terms:
5(0.4 + x) = 2x + x + 14
(0.4 * 5 + x * 5) = 2x + x + 14
(2 + 5x) = 2x + x + 14

Reorder the terms:
2 + 5x = 14 + 2x + x

Combine like terms: 2x + x = 3x
2 + 5x = 14 + 3x

Solving
2 + 5x = 14 + 3x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-3x' to each side of the equation.
2 + 5x + -3x = 14 + 3x + -3x

Combine like terms: 5x + -3x = 2x
2 + 2x = 14 + 3x + -3x

Combine like terms: 3x + -3x = 0
2 + 2x = 14 + 0
2 + 2x = 14

Add '-2' to each side of the equation.
2 + -2 + 2x = 14 + -2

Combine like terms: 2 + -2 = 0
0 + 2x = 14 + -2
2x = 14 + -2

Combine like terms: 14 + -2 = 12
2x = 12

Divide each side by '2'.
x = 6

Simplifying
x = 6
